§ 20-2-696 — Duties of visiting teachers and attendance officers
Georgia·Title 20
In the discharge of the duties of their office, visiting teachers, acting visiting teachers, or attendance officers shall:
(1)Cooperate fully with the Department of Human Services, the Department of Labor, and other state agencies;
(2)Make monthly and annual reports to their respective local school superintendents on attendance and other problems of child school adjustment in the public schools of their territory; and (3) Comply with the rules and regulations of the county and independent school system boards of education and the State Board of Education.
